R&B legend Lauryn Hill and rap icon Busta Rhymes were among a star-studded set by Reggae sensation YG Marley during his Coachella debut performance on Sunday.

Marley, who was among the highly anticipated new acts at the mega festival, gave fans more than they bargained for when mother Lauryn Hill joined his set much to the delight of the crowd.

The patrons were further treated when rapper Wyclef Jean made an appearance almost like a mini-fugues reunion during what felt like a mystical moment at the festival.

Rapper Busta Rhymes added more energy to an already electrifying set when he ran out to perform a medley of his hits, making Marley’s set a memorable mix of Reggae, R&B and Rap.

Marley, who wowed the patrons with his smash “Praise Jah in the Moonlight” and his upcoming release “Revolution,” is set to return for week two of the festival next Sunday.
